Analysis of the Correlation between Glycemic Index (GI) and Glycemic Load (GL) of the Food Program and the Lipid Profile in a Group of Healthy Women from Ahvaz

Message:
Abstract:
Background and Objectives
There are limited number of studies conducted on the correlation between Glycemic index and Glycemic load of a food program and metabolic factors such as blood lipids in Asian countries including Iran. Therefore, this study aimed at analyzing the correlation between Glycemic index and Glycemic load of Iranian food program and blood lipids.
Materials and Methods
The subjects were 95 women working in Ahvaz University of Medical Sciences in the range of 20 to 55 years old. Glycemic index and Glycemic load of the food program was analyzed with 24-hour food recall questionnaires (4-6 recall). For calculating GI and GL, Iranian food GI tables, and also, international GI and GL table were used. The levels of blood lipids including HDL cholesterol, total choles-terol, and triglycerides of the blood were measured and the level of LDL Cholesterol was calculated using Friedewald formula. Also, Anthropometric measurements were done using standard methods.
Results
The mean age of subjects in this study was 36±7.7 years. GI mean was 72.1 and GL mean was 153.2. In this study, there was no significant relation between HDL cholesterol, LDL cholesterol, total choles-terol and Blood TG with Glycemic index and Glycemic load of food program.
Conclusion
Unlike findings of west and Asian countries, both dietary GI and GL were not correlated with metabolic factors including blood lipid levels in this study, underreporting of individuals may influence the results of the study.
